Warehouse transformation programme reaps benefits

Warehouse transformation programme reaps benefits
Victoria Young
The Warehouse Group says it continues to reap the rewards of its transformation programme as first-quarter sales improved by 4 percent from a year ago to $694.8 million.  The latest result follows sales growth of 3.6 percent for the same quarter last year.  Noel Leeming has continued its strong performance, with a 7.3 percent revenue increase to $225 million for the three months ended Oct. 27 and a 6.1 percent increase in same-store sales.  Warehouse Group chief executive Nick Grayston said this was helped by the Rugby World Cup.
